Exchanging the brake light and tail light bulb
– Remove the cap
1
on the underside of the license plate retainer.
– Turn the lamp socket
2
approximately 30° counterclockwise and pull it
out of the tail light housing.
– Slightly depress the bulb, turn it approx. 30° counterclockwise and pull it
out of the socket.
– To mount the lamp reverse the worksteps indicated above.
Cooling system
Coolant is circulated by a water pump located in the engine. When the
engine is cold the cooling liquid circulates only through the cylinder and the
cylinder head. After the engine has reached its operating temperature
(about 70°C, 158°F), the thermostat opens and the cooling liquid is also
pumped through both aluminum radiators.
Air blowing in through the radiators cools the cooling liquid. The slower the
speed of the motorcycle, the less the cooling liquid is cooled down. Dirty
radiator fins also reduce the cooling efficiency.
If little or no air blows through the radiators, for example when riding
through slow traffic or waiting at traffic lights, the coolant temperature will
rise. If the coolant temperature rises to 85° C ((185°F), the fan
3
on the
left radiator will switch on. This fan will provide additional air circulation
through the radiator thereby preventing the cooling system from
overheating.

A mixture of 40% antifreezer and 60% water is used as cooling liquid.
How-ever, the anti-freeze protection must be at least -25° C (-13° F). Aside
from antifreezing protection, this mixture also provides great corrosion
protection which is why it must not be replaced by pure water.

Pressure induced by heating of the cooling liquid in the cooling system is
controlled by a valve in the radiator cap
5
; a water temperature rising up to
120° C (248° F) is admissible, without fear of problems.
